Hello Wild Soul, in this episode of the Wild Soul Grove Podcast, I explore what real transformation looks like when it is actually lived, not just understood in your head.

I share some of my own story, including how my life has shifted into a more nomadic way of living, and how those external changes are really just a reflection of a much deeper inner journey. I talk about how true change rarely arrives as one dramatic breakthrough. Instead, it shows up in the tiny details of your day, the way you breathe, the way you respond to discomfort, the way you speak to yourself and to other people.

We dive into the idea of embodiment, the practice of living your insights rather than just thinking about them. I explore why the subconscious mind does not change because you have a single powerful realisation, but because you keep showing up in new ways, again and again, even when it feels messy or uncertain.

I also share how you do not have to wait until you feel completely healed or confident before you begin to embody who you want to become. Transformation often starts from a place of curiosity, small experiments and gentle bravery. As you move through life in a slightly different way, your subconscious starts to learn from your lived experience and begins to rewrite the old stories it has been holding on to.

Towards the end of the episode, I guide you through a meditative practice to help you meet the version of yourself that is emerging, the part of you that is more present, more honest and more connected to how you really feel. The focus is on gentle persistence, on remembering that every time you return to your intention, even after slipping back into old patterns, you are embodying your growth.

My intention is that you finish this episode with a clearer sense of what embodiment looks like in your own life, and a kinder, more compassionate approach to the ongoing work of becoming who you really are.

Key takeaways

  1. Transformation is not usually about one grand moment; it lives in the subtle experiences and small shifts of everyday life.
  2. Real change shows up in how you respond to discomfort, how you breathe, how you speak to yourself and how you move through your day.
  3. The subconscious mind learns through repeated, embodied actions, not through intellectual understanding alone.
  4. Embodiment is about gently living your beliefs and values, rather than waiting until you feel perfectly confident or fully healed.
  5. Simple adjustments in your breathing, posture and presence can have a powerful impact on how your subconscious learns and adapts.
  6. Noticing when you slip back into old patterns and choosing to return to your intention are important and natural parts of the journey towards deeper self-awareness.
